Is the 4-hour rule achievable — and beneficial — in our current system of health care?
Albert Einstein is famously thought to have said that insanity is “doing the same thing over and over again and expecting different results”.1
This quote is relevant to the research articles on emergency care featured in this issue of the Journal. Lowthian and colleagues suggest that, in the face of increasing demand in our emergency departments (EDs), the 4-hour National Emergency Access Target2 “may not be achievable in the current system of care”.3 Their message is clear: we must change the way our hospitals work if we are to meet current and future demand.
Geelhoed and de Klerk report on outcomes after the introduction of the 4-hour rule in Western Australia.4 They give the 2-year results of an ongoing experiment that demonstrate a marked reduction in access block, ED length of stay, and mortality rate — crude but measurable outcomes. These results were achieved despite an increase in patient presentations. The authors do not provide information on how these changes were achieved or whether there were any unanticipated consequences for patients and staff (other than noting some concerns of junior doctors); but implementation of the 4-hour rule in WA has previously been described.5 Significant improvements in achieving the target were reported in its first year, and the key factor identified then was a “whole-of-hospital” response to ED overcrowding, rather than an ED-centred approach. Ownership and accountability by all areas delivering patient care, along with transparent targets, drove the improvement. Ensuring there were senior decisionmakers in the hospital after hours allowed patients to be moved safely from the ED to the wards.5
The importance of Geelhoed and de Klerk’s study is that it reports the first key clinical outcomes since the time-based target was introduced. Sub-analysis must and will follow, and the stories of staff and patients are yet to be fully told. The important message is that a structural change was applied to an overburdened system, and the authors present a clear response to the concerns raised by Lowthian and colleagues. They examine the issues through a lens that challenges tightly held beliefs about where patients need to be and the roles of EDs and inpatient areas.
Both articles identify demand-management strategies that have been employed in Australasian EDs in the past 10 years. These include the introduction of fast-track, allied health and pharmacy services, rapid assessment teams and the establishment of observation units. There have been many community programs aimed at preventing acute care presentations by providing wellness surveillance and patient support at home. However, early gains made by these programs have been unsustainable as the burden of disease and our ageing population continue to rise.6 As Lowthian et al state, “Increasing efficiency alone is unlikely to meet this demand”. The solution does not lie in the ED alone.
Clinicians and health economists have struggled with the future vision of our health system. In 2007, Armstrong and colleagues noted that we
are now under threat as our health system is stretched by an ageing population, the growing burden of chronic illness, and the increasingly outmoded organisation of our health services ... there is no room for complacency, or for inertia in reforming our health care system.7
They concluded that the pre-eminent challenge was that of achieving health equity for all Australians, regardless of race, income or where they live.7 However, inequity exists when there is ED overcrowding — through increased error,8 more patients leaving the ED without being seen,9 longer ambulance offload times10 and longer inpatient length of stay.11 Patients who require unplanned admission to hospital because of their medical condition, such as trauma patients,12 patients with chest pain13 and the elderly,11 are all adversely affected by prolonged waits in EDs. Simply put, overcrowding can lead to death.12,14
I urge anyone interested in health care reform to critically examine the literature emerging from WA, which is a more relevant mirror to Australian practice than that of the United Kingdom or New Zealand. If nothing else, the WA experiment has challenged traditional beliefs and shown that doing things differently can change outcomes. We must interpret this research cautiously, and encourage appraisal and debate. Questions must be asked about the generalisability of the WA results and whether the reduction in mortality rate reflects better quality of care for all patient groups. Geelhoed and de Klerk discuss the benefits of improved communication between EDs and wards, and the shared accountability for patient care, that have been achieved through the restructure of the WA hospital system. They look back at the time before the introduction of the 4-hour rule and conclude that
exposure of EDs to unlimited numbers of patients — while inpatient wards are protected with “quotas” and have no responsibility for overcrowding in EDs — is unsustainable, dangerous for patients and illogical.
Together, these reports provide us with a snapshot of the increasing demands facing the health system and the effects this demand has had on patient outcomes to date. The experience in WA certainly shows how one jurisdiction has had success in improving the patient journey and in reducing mortality. Importantly, Geelhoed and de Klerk’s study provides some optimism to accompany the introduction of the National Emergency Access Target.
